Summary
Mouzaïa will fall into the Moon's full shadow for a few minutes. Maximum comes at 08:58 UTC. Totality lasts 2 min 58 s. With the Sun 46.8° high, viewing depends mainly on cloud cover. It is part of Saros series 136, which repeats every 18 years and 11 days. It is a reminder of how precisely the Moon and Sun line up from Earth.
